Monday Night Football: Emeka Egbuka, Mike Evans officially active vs. Lions

The Bucs officially welcome back wide receivers Mike Evans and Emeka Egbuka. Both are active for Monday Night Football against the Lions. Evans has missed the past three games with a hamstring injury. Egbuka hasn’t missed a game, but he was sidelined for the second half of the Week 6 win over the 49ers with a hamstring issue. Bucs WR Emeka Egbuka is good to for Monday night at Lions

Star rookie receiver Emeka Egbuka is good to go for Monday night’s showdown between the Buccaneers and the Lions. Per multiple report, a pre-game workout resulted in a decision that Egbuka will be able to play, despite a Week 6 hamstring injury. Egbuka did not practice on Thursday or Friday. Buccaneers optimistic Mike Evans and Emeka Egbuka can both play Monday night vs. Lions

Buccaneers wide receivers Mike Evans and Emeka Egbuka both have a good chance of playing Monday night against the Lions. Although they’re officially being termed game-time decisions with hamstring injuries, there’s optimism in Tampa Bay that both can play, according to ESPN. MRI will determine extent of Emeka Egbuka’s absence, if any

Buccaneers star rookie receiver Emeka Egbuka exited Sunday’s win over the 49ers with a hamstring injury. Whether he’ll miss the Week 7 Monday night showdown with the Lions remains to be seen. Emeka Egbuka accomplishes rare feat in debut

Buccaneers receiver Emeka Ebuka had a debut to remember on Sunday in Tampa’s 23-20 win over the Falcons. The 2025 first-rounder caught four passes for 67 yards and two touchdowns.
